Output 28116dccf0cc7c68055685b39af65c80dbde73b619f33730684e47c21019eed6:1

value
834990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b50b726272290171214b16078167ce51bbf27a OP_EQUAL
address
3DRZJJfKs7ME22vDAup5SNi7Gbc8foVgJ9
transaction
28116dccf0cc7c68055685b39af65c80dbde73b619f33730684e47c21019eed6
confirmations
246917
spent
true